About S S Yasrobi

S S Yasrobi is a scholar working on Safety, Risk, Reliability and Quality, Civil and Structural Engineering and Geology, having authored 17 papers that have together received 485 indexed citations. Recurring topics across this work include Geotechnical Engineering and Underground Structures (8 papers), Geotechnical Engineering and Analysis (7 papers), Geotechnical Engineering and Soil Stabilization (6 papers), Grouting, Rheology, and Soil Mechanics (4 papers), Asphalt Pavement Performance Evaluation (2 papers), Infrastructure Maintenance and Monitoring (2 papers), Soil and Unsaturated Flow (2 papers) and Transport Systems and Technology (1 paper). The work is most often cited by research in Safety, Risk, Reliability and Quality (228 citations), General Engineering (26 citations) and Civil and Structural Engineering (417 citations). S S Yasrobi has collaborated with scholars based in Iran, United Kingdom and Oman. Frequent co-authors include Mostafa Sharifzadeh, M. Ghorbani, P.K. Woodward, Meysam Banimahd, Mehdi Mirzababaei, A. D. Al-Rawas, Amir Kavussi, Ali Pak, Amir Kavussi and Ali Uromeihy. Their work appears in journals such as Geotechnical and Geological Engineering, Journal of Civil Engineering and Management, Tunnelling and Underground Space Technology, Proceedings of the Institution of Civil Engineers - Ground Improvement and Soil Dynamics and Earthquake Engineering.
